Job Description

Supervises daily operations of the student support staff in Instructional Support Services. Responsibilities include planning and overseeing student staff work activities, responding to customer inquiries and escalations, monitoring and acting upon appropriate metrics and effective problem resolution.

  • Interview, hire, train, mentor, schedule, and budget student support staff in Instructional Support Services (ISS) lab and classrooms.
  • Classroom and lab end-user support visit locations across campus to help instructors with equipment or software problems, training on equipment and/or software. create tickets, determine solutions to problems, install backup or replacement equipment as needed.
  • Create & Maintain ISS website, ISS Canvas course documentation, maintain 25 Live features for all ISS supported Classrooms
    Manage ISS Swipe card access system for classroom/labs
  • Collaborate with campus partners in operation of shared computer lab spaces
  • Create training materials and videos for student, faculty, and staff
  • Conference room AV builds in partnership with facilities management, including troubleshooting of existing installations as issues arise.
  • Conduct annual AV Audit
  • Provide on-boarding/off-boarding paperwork for all ITS student staff.
  • Compile and provide reports and analytics as requested.
